Just run … WebDec 27, 2024 · Work that is off the clock is any work done for an employer which isn't compensated and not counted towards a worker's weekly hours for overtime purposes. Federal law defines "employ" to include "suffer or permit to work." This means that if an employer requires or allows employees to work, that time generally requires compensation.
